Dreams can often serve as a window into our subconscious, revealing deeper truths about ourselves and our psyche. One recurring motif in dreams is the image of someone wearing a white dress. Whether that figure is an ethereal bride, a paranormal presence, or a simple acquaintance, the significance of this imagery can be profound. In this exploration, we delve into the various interpretations of dreams featuring individuals clad in white dresses, considering syllogistic reasoning, symbolic undertones, spiritual connotations across different faiths, and psychological insights.

Symbolic Interpretation

Traditionally, the color white is associated with purity, innocence, and new beginnings. Thus, a dream involving someone in a white dress often symbolizes a purifying experience or a fresh start on the horizon. When pondering such a dream, one might consider the emotional undertones. Does the dream evoke comfort, nostalgia, or a sense of foreboding? The feelings accompanying the dreamer can significantly sway its interpretation.

A notable syllogism can be articulated: If a white dress signifies purity, and purity connotes a cleansing of past grievances, then dreaming of someone in a white dress may reflect the dreamer’s desire for emotional clarity or rejuvenation. One must also consider the context of the dream. If the figure in the white dress is familiar, it could indicate a longing for attributes that individual represents, perhaps immaturity, innocence, or simplicity. Conversely, an unfamiliar figure might signify aspirations toward an ideal self or the pursuit of unattained virtues.

Spiritual Significance

From a spiritual perspective, different cultures and religions ascribe unique meanings to the imagery of someone wearing a white dress. In Christianity, white is frequently associated with divinity, the presence of angels, and spiritual enlightenment. In dreams, it may represent the divine guidance or the manifestation of spiritual revelations. For example, if one dreams of witnessing a white-dressed figure in a serene setting, it may symbolize a divine message or a call to righteousness.

Islamically, the color white is also revered; it represents unity, peace, and the afterlife. Dreaming of someone garbed in white can signify the wish for peaceful resolution and harmony in one’s life. The figure may symbolize guidance or connection to a higher purpose, suggesting that the dreamer needs to reflect on their spiritual journey and inner values. The presence of this figure might be an encouragement to engage in self-reflection or to seek blessings in one’s undertakings.

In other spiritual traditions, the white dress can symbolize the soul’s transcendence, purity, or spiritual awakening. For instance, in Eastern philosophies, a white attire might evoke concepts of enlightenment, serenity, and balance. Thus, when delving into the dream’s implications, one must take into account cultural narratives and personal beliefs regarding the symbolism of the color white.

Psychological Interpretation

From a psychological standpoint, dreaming of someone wearing a white dress can provoke much introspection. Sigmund Freud may interpret this imagery as a manifestation of repressed desires or emotions, particularly relating to innocence and sexuality. The dichotomy of purity and temptation plays a significant role in one’s psyche. In this framework, white might denote the dreamer’s subconscious grappling with their impulses or moral quandaries.

On the other hand, Carl Jung’s analytical psychology might suggest that the white dress serves as a symbol of the anima, which represents the suppressed feminine qualities within a male dreamer’s unconscious. This could signify an opportunity for growth and integration, whereby recognizing these qualities may lead to a state of psychological wholeness.

In modern psychology, the image of someone wearing a white dress might be associated with personal aspirations, revealing the dreamer’s ideals and aspirations. If the dream has a positive aura, it could represent the dreamer’s self-acceptance or readiness to embrace new beginnings. Conversely, if the dream elicits discomfort, it might reflect fears of exposure, vulnerability, or feelings of inadequacy in achieving life goals.
